    The Anne Arundel Medical Center (AAMC) is a regional health system headquartered in Annapolis, Maryland. In addition to the main campus in Annapolis, the group has outpatient pavilions in Bowie , Kent Island , Odenton , Easton, and Waugh Chapel.

    TidalHealth Peninsula Regional is a non-profit hospital located in Salisbury, Maryland.. Established in 1897 by Dr. George W. Todd with six beds in an old home, the institution once known as Peninsula General Hospital has grown to contain approximately 300 beds. [2]

    Hospitals in Maryland The Gundry Sanitarium , also known variously as the Relay Sanitarium , Lewis Gundry Sanitarium, Gundry Hospital , and Conrad Sanitarium, was a medical institution established in 1900 in Southwest Baltimore City , Maryland .
